About Eunji Lee

Eunji Lee is a scholar working on Inorganic Chemistry, Physical and Theoretical Chemistry and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, having authored 103 papers that have together received 1.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Metal-Organic Frameworks: Synthesis and Applications (55 papers), Magnetism in coordination complexes (34 papers) and Supramolecular Chemistry and Complexes (26 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Inorganic Chemistry (623 citations), Physical and Theoretical Chemistry (190 citations) and Spectroscopy (312 citations). Eunji Lee has collaborated with scholars based in South Korea, Japan and United States. Frequent co-authors include Shim Sung Lee, In‐Hyeok Park, Huiyeong Ju, Ki‐Min Park, Yoichi Habata, Mari Ikeda, Seulgi Kim, Jong Hwa Jung, Shunsuke Kuwahara and Jagadese J. Vittal.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Advanced Materials and Angewandte Chemie International Edition.
